Massive ETimor land-for-biofuel plan raises hackles
Jun 24th, 2008 by Administrator |

Agence France Presse: East Timor’s government is under fire over an agreement to turn more than a sixth of the country’s arable land over to a 100 million dollar foreign-funded ethanol project. The Fretilin opposition has branded as a "land giveaway" a memorandum of understanding between the agriculture minister and GTLeste Biotech for a 100,000 hectare (247,000 acre) sugar plantation and ethanol plant.
